Output 56ab28806c1ec7c5aaf477ed58981cd256c90d3bc3f08977cd7d32fa4eba3539:42

value
170134
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d26b964b9f2fe34b566f43cc5d1486b7f706abab OP_EQUALVERIFY OP_CHECKSIG
address
1LBbnZrsVaQL82ta8oWvt7QCLszfmbkwxy
transaction
56ab28806c1ec7c5aaf477ed58981cd256c90d3bc3f08977cd7d32fa4eba3539
spent
true